In other news from Iran, Iran’s state broadcaster has launched its first 24-hour English news channel. Press TV Director Shahab Mossavat said he hopes to compete with the satellite networks, including Al Jazeera and the BBC.
Shahab Mossavat: “Press TV is a 24-hour English-language news network set up here in Iran. We broadcast from Tehran and around the world. Our aims are to be a news provider globally. What we do in terms of output, we have programs that are both global and cover the Middle East.”
